Property Details for 143 Scarborough Rd, Redcliffe

143 Scarborough Rd, Redcliffe is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1970. The property has a land size of 405m2 and floor size of 82m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in August 2017.

About Redcliffe 4020

The size of Redcliffe is approximately 4.2 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 15.6% of total area. The population of Redcliffe in 2016 was 10373 people. By 2021 the population was 10460 showing a population growth of 0.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Redcliffe is 60-69 years. Households in Redcliffe are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Redcliffe work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 53.80% of the homes in Redcliffe were owner-occupied compared with 49.90% in 2016.

Redcliffe has 6,583 properties.
